      Hi everyone. I'm looking for Lenovo IdeaCentre C540 AIO full bios dump.
      The original bios is password protected and I can't reset it with lenovo autopatcher.
      Can someone help me please?
      Board: VBA00 LA-9301P REV:1.0
      EEPROMs: W25Q32BVSSIG W25Q80BVSSIG
      Here is my dump
      Thanks in advance.​

      Maybe this gives you the correct binary: https://pcsupport.lenovo.com/ch/de/p...loads/ds038444 (open with 7zip and extract I0KT33A.bin)

      If you open it with UEFITool, you can see in the information box that this images is for 2 chips, my guess is "ME region" for the smaller EEPROM and BIOS region for the bigger one. It looks very similar to your two binary dumbs (if you concat them).

      You could extract the BIOS region by right clicking and selecting "Extrect as is...", but be aware, i'm just guessing here.. you can brick your system
